linux命令打开exe

worktile 其他 116

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中,无法直接运行Windows可执行文件(exe文件),因为Linux和Windows是两个不同的操作系统,它们使用的指令集和运行环境不同。Linux使用的是Unix指令集,而Windows使用的是x86指令集。

    不过,你可以通过使用一些工具来在Linux上运行某些Windows可执行文件。以下是一些常用的方法:

    1. 使用Wine:Wine是一个允许在Linux上运行Windows程序的兼容层。你可以在Linux上安装Wine,然后使用它来运行exe文件。你需要首先安装Wine,然后通过Wine来运行exe文件。可以使用以下命令来安装Wine:
    “`
    sudo apt install wine
    “`
    安装完成后,可以使用以下命令来运行exe文件:
    “`
    wine /path/to/exe/file.exe
    “`

    2. 使用虚拟机:通过在Linux上安装和配置虚拟机软件,如VirtualBox,你可以在虚拟机中运行Windows操作系统,然后在Windows上运行exe文件。这需要先安装一个支持虚拟机的软件,如VirtualBox,然后在虚拟机中安装Windows操作系统。

    请注意,虽然上述方法可以在Linux上运行某些Windows可执行文件,但不是所有的exe文件都能在Linux上成功运行,特别是依赖于Windows专有API或库的程序。

    另外,还有一些建议:
    – 在Linux上尽量使用Linux本身的软件,而不是Windows程序。Linux有很多优秀的替代软件,可以实现类似的功能。
    – 如果有必要使用某个特定的Windows程序,可以考虑使用虚拟机或者双系统的方式,在需要的时候切换到Windows系统。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,无法直接打开Windows可执行文件(.exe文件),因为Linux和Windows使用不同的格式和架构。不过,仍然有一些方法可以在Linux上运行.exe文件。以下是五种常见的方法:

    1. 使用Wine
    Wine是一个允许在Linux上运行Windows应用程序的免费软件。你可以使用以下命令安装Wine:
    “`
    sudo apt update
    sudo apt install wine
    “`
    安装完成后,你可以通过以下命令来运行.exe文件:
    “`
    wine /path/to/your/exe/file.exe
    “`

    2. 使用VirtualBox
    VirtualBox是一个虚拟机软件,它允许你在Linux上创建一个虚拟的Windows环境。你可以通过以下步骤安装VirtualBox:
    – 下载并安装VirtualBox软件包。
    – 创建一个新的虚拟机,选择Windows作为操作系统。
    – 启动虚拟机,并将你的.exe文件复制到虚拟机中。
    – 在虚拟机中运行.exe文件。

    3. 使用Crossover
    Crossover是一款商业软件,它基于Wine并提供更好的兼容性和用户界面。你可以通过以下步骤来使用Crossover:
    – 下载并安装Crossover软件包。
    – 打开Crossover,点击“选择安装程序”并选择你的.exe文件。
    – 安装并运行.exe文件。

    4. 使用Mono
    Mono是一个用于在Linux和其他操作系统上运行Microsoft.NET应用程序的开源项目。你可以通过以下步骤来安装和运行Mono:
    – 下载并安装Mono运行时环境(Mono Runtime)。
    – 在终端中使用以下命令来运行.exe文件:
    “`
    mono /path/to/your/exe/file.exe
    “`

    5. 使用WineBottler(仅适用于Mac)
    WineBottler是一款专门为Mac用户设计的软件,它基于Wine并提供了一个简单易用的界面。你可以通过以下步骤来使用WineBottler:
    – 下载并安装WineBottler软件包。
    – 打开WineBottler,点击“advanced”选项卡,并选择你的.exe文件。
    – 安装并运行.exe文件。

    请注意,以上提到的方法并不保证所有的.exe文件都可以在Linux上正常运行。某些程序可能会出现兼容性问题。因此,在尝试运行.exe文件之前,最好在Linux上查找类似的替代软件,或者尝试使用开源的Linux应用程序。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统下,无法直接运行Windows的可执行文件(.exe)文件,因为Linux和Windows是两种不同的操作系统,使用的是不同的指令集和运行环境。但是,你可以使用一些工具来在Linux上运行Windows可执行文件。

    一、安装WINE
    WINE是一个在Linux和Unix系统上运行Windows程序的免费开源软件。你可以通过以下步骤在Linux上安装WINE。

    1. 打开终端(Terminal)。
    2. 更新包管理器:sudo apt update
    3. 安装WINE:sudo apt install wine

    安装完成后,WINE就已经配置好了,你可以通过以下步骤来打开.exe文件。

    1. 在终端中,使用cd命令进入.exe文件所在的目录。
    2. 运行.exe文件:wine filename.exe(filename是你要运行的.exe文件的文件名)

    WINE会在Linux系统上创建一个虚拟的Windows环境,并在其中运行你的可执行文件。

    二、使用虚拟机
    如果你在Linux上安装了虚拟机(如VirtualBox),你可以通过创建一个虚拟机来运行Windows系统,并在其中运行.exe文件。以下是简要的操作步骤:

    1. 安装虚拟机软件(如VirtualBox)。
    2. 创建一个虚拟机,并安装Windows系统。
    3. 启动虚拟机,登录到Windows系统。
    4. 将.exe文件复制到虚拟机中。
    5. 在虚拟机中打开.exe文件。

    三、使用WineBottler
    WineBottler是一个基于WINE的软件,它可以将Windows应用程序打包成可在Mac上运行的.app文件。虽然它是为Mac OS设计的,但也可以在Linux上使用。以下是简单的操作步骤:

    1. 下载并安装WineBottler。
    2. 打开WineBottler,点击左侧导航栏的”Bottle”选项卡。
    3. 点击右侧的”Advanced”按钮。
    4. 在”Installer to run”字段中,选择你要运行的.exe文件。
    5. 在”Title”字段中,输入一个你认为合适的应用程序名称。
    6. 点击”Convert”按钮,等待转换完成。
    7. 转换完成后,会生成一个.app文件。双击该文件即可运行.exe程序。

    总结
    以Linux系统运行Windows可执行文件比较麻烦,但使用WINE、虚拟机或WineBottler等工具可以实现。根据你的需求和实际情况选择合适的方法,并按照相应的操作步骤进行操作即可。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部